Suppose your biking partner claims that hyperventilating at the bottom of steep hill climbs is a good idea because it will "incr

ease the O2 saturation of the blood" and thereby provide "more O2 for leg muscles during the climb." Hyperventilation reduces the CO2 content of blood.a. Given this fact, is hyperventilation likely to increase O2 delivery to muscles (as your biking partner claims) or not?

No, hyperventilating will not  increase oxygen delivery to the muscle due to decreased concentration of Carbon dioxide in blood..

Explanation:

The reduction of carbon dioxide in the blood will change destabilize tense state of the hemoglobin into relaxed state.

As a result, the p50 value of hemoglobin reduces and the release of oxygen from hemoglobin is hindered.

Thus the oxygen delivery to the muscles will not be increased.

providing examples explain how sexual reproduction in plants has evolved to become less dependent on water
Mars2501 [29]

The Gymnosperms and Angiosperms are groups of plants with seed, which means that they don’ t necessary acquire water for fertilization. These groups have made adaptations for sexual reproduction on dry land.

1) Gymnosperms (plants with the seeds are not enclosed in an ovary) have developed over the course of its evolution, structures that solved the main limitations present in the Pteridophytes in relation to sexual reproduction, in the terrestrial environment. The main changes that happened as an evolutionary adaptation to dry land are those on the seeds and pollen. The advantages of the seeds are: the storage tissue which sustains growth and a protective coat of the seeds. Seed is enveloped with the layers of hardened tissue which prevents desiccation. This is what frees reproduction from the need for a constant supply of water. <span>The sperm (male gamete) of gymnosperms</span> is enclosed in a pollen grain. Thi structure is protected from desiccation and can reach the female organs without dependence on water. Gymnosperms also developed structures called cupules to enclose and protect the ovule (the female gametophyte) which will develop into a seed upon fertilization.

 

2) Angiosperms are a group of plants which protect their seeds within an ovary called a fruit. Angiosperms have special evolutionary adaptations. For example, they produce their gametes in separate organs, usually in a flower, so the fertilization and embryo development takes place inside an anatomical structure. That provides a stable system of sexual reproduction largely sheltered from environmental fluctuations like water need.
